Jason C. Hand Posted July 20, 2013 (edited) Alright, I brick-built a cave troll from Lord of the Rings. It uses design elements from models made by hopeso009 here @ Eurobricks, and a IvonO over at LEGO Universe Creations Lab. The troll has articulation at its wrists, elbows, biceps, shoulders, arms and legs. The claws on its hands can also move front and back. Legs are on ball joints and can move back and forth, left and right (provided that you move the arms out of the way). Also, the head can tilt back for some dynamic roaring poses!
